Description
A comprehensive, practical guide to estate administration in Ontario, complete with statutory forms, precedent materials, Supreme Court of Canada approved and in-depth analysis by respected leaders in the field. More than 2,500 Canadian, United Kingdom and United States court decisions are cited in the presentation of the key issues impacting on estate practice. The non-contentious estate proceedings are fully covered with separate chapters on the appointment of executors and administrators, and obtaining ancillary grants and resealing original foreign grants.

About the Author
Rodney Hull, Q.C., is a partner in the Toronto law firm of Dingwall, McLauchlin, where he practices in the estates and trusts area. The former Chairman of the Canadian Bar Association Wills and Trusts Section, he is a frequent lecturer in the area and has made extensive contributions to academic and professional journals in Canada.
Ian M. Hull, B.A. (Hon.), LL.B., is a partner at the firm of Hull & Hull, practising exclusively in the area of estates, trusts, and capacity litigation. A frequent speaker and author, Mr. Hull is certified by the Law Society of Upper Canada as a Specialist in Civil Litigation and Estates and Trusts Law. He is the author of Challenging the Validity of Wills and a co-author of Macdonell, Sheard and Hull on Probate Practice, 4th Edition. He is a member of the Ontario Bar Association, The Advocates’ Society, Editorial Advisory Board of the Canadian Estate Administration Guide, a former member of the Executive of the Trusts and Estates Section of the Ontario Bar Association, Metropolitan Toronto Lawyers Association, Halton County Law Association, Society of Trusts and Estates Practitioners. (STEP), Fellow of the American College of Trust and Estate Counsel (ACTEC). Mr. Hull is a lecturer of the Bar Admission Course and guest lecturer for the Canadian Bar Association and the Law Society of Upper Canada.
